If you're going to put them in the bed of the truck, you MUST cut out a section of the back of the cab, otherwise the setup will be worthless. Just get one of those covers people use that lock down and build a box that will connect into the cab. I assume a rubber gasket/weatherstrip will be necessary with the cutout, so look into that. There must be more information on this somewhere on the net, so look around. It'd be cheaper to go for 2 15's than 4 12's. A lot cheaper. Less power and lower number of subs. You'd save a lot of money that you can put into doing the needed body work and get it done right. I have 1 15" XXX and it's loud as hell and sounds beautiful. 2 15's will be crazy. With the right setup you'll be over 150db's, which is really really loud for the average driver.

Brands such as Ascendant Audio, Adire, Resonant Engineering, Magnum, Incriminator, Digital Designs and a handful of others would be in your best interest. I know Ascendant, Adire and RE all have lines of 15's in an affordable price range and don't require and insane amount of power and also have higher lines at a cost. Ascendant has the Atlas and Avalanche - Adire has the Brahma and Tempest - RE has the SX and XXX. Shop around and see what you like. As far as amps go there are HiFonics, Cadence, U.S. Amps, Tru Tech and many others. HiFonics is a more budget amp that still performs really well. So check that out.
You may also want to look into a nice component set to accompany this loud setup you want to create. CDT, Adire, RE, and I think MB Quartz are all great companies too look into for this. I know Adire has the Koda 6.1 component set. Supposed to be absolutely awesome with SQ and midbass. I know I'm investing in these when the time comes.
